How much do full time coatings superintendent j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 31, 2026, the average yearly pay for full time coatings superintendent in the United States is $95,168.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$71,000.00 and $115,500.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is the difference between Full Time Coatings Superintendent vs Coatings Supervisor?

AspectFull Time Coatings SuperintendentCoatings Supervisor
CertificationsTypically requires OSHA, SSPC certificationsOften requires similar safety certifications, may include specific coating certifications
Work EnvironmentOversees large projects, manages crews on-siteSupervises coating crews, often on-site but with less overall project responsibility
ResponsibilitiesProject planning, coordination, quality control, safety oversightDirect supervision of coating workers, ensuring work quality and safety

The Full Time Coatings Superintendent generally has broader responsibilities, overseeing entire projects and managing multiple teams, while the Coatings Supervisor focuses more on supervising coating crews and daily operations. Both roles require safety certifications and industry experience, but the superintendent's role is more strategic and managerial.

About the Role:

Advance Concrete is looking for a Superintendent for our Concrete Coatings & Polishing Division that is a driven, detail-oriented leader. This vital role is responsible for all onsite aspects of executing concrete coatings & polishing projects including project planning, quality control, jobsite safety, customer communication, and leading all project crew members.

 Key Responsibilities:

  • Ensure that all co-workers follow safe work practices.
  • Inspect work and give appropriate feedback to co-workers to maintain the highest quality standards.
  • Lead entire process to ensure proper installation of work.
  • Plan tasks to meet project schedule and to proactively identify production and coordination issues.
  • Serve as AC’s point of contact for all on-site communication.
  • Coordinate progress and changes with management team
  • Report site progress through daily reports and accurate time clock entries.
  • Lead and manage all assigned crew members.

Ideal Qualifications & Skills:

  • Minimum 5 years of self-performing coatings & polishing experience in field, preferably at least 3 years in a leadership role.
  • Proficiency with concrete polishing, epoxy coatings, joint sealing, overlayments, and concrete repair.
  • Good communication skills especially in managing crew and coordinating with customers.
  • Strong work ethic and well organized.
  • Must be eligible to work in the United States (AC participates in E-Verify)
  • Must be able to pass a drug test and criminal background check
